Cryptographic Hashes

When the string “-705570” is passed through standard cryptographic hash functions, the results are: MD5: faac5cee2756b0f2c5b13b79c2ad9fbd, SHA-1: 867baef166f4bfe748656dcba6f3557bf7976d76, SHA-256: 18f50bad0ca14d61e00fd11e84f2c2fda9befe77feed239f0918d62ea085b6ad, and SHA-512: cc04f7c0919865c09ec6ad9c222852fa00ec587cf7500d14585f7be4767a05710c5b9797ff93a53196867576fb643da62c1926e7fae9bd4066d3a02cc5cb8c73. Cryptographic hashes are one-way functions that produce a fixed-size output from any input. They are used for data integrity verification (detecting file corruption or tampering), password storage (storing hashes instead of plaintext passwords), digital signatures, blockchain technology (Bitcoin uses SHA-256), and content addressing (Git uses SHA-1 to identify objects).
